Actually, 2. e5 is the main line of Alekhine's Defense, which starts with 1....Nf6. Black immediately concedes the center and plans on laying siege to it later. It's a valid and at one time, very popular opening.

If White doesn't play 2. e5, Black has essentially bluffed White.
